centos

CentOS如何解决LibOffice卡顿问题

小樊
48
2025-04-25 01:50:34
栏目: 智能运维

在CentOS上使用LibOffice时,用户可能会遇到卡顿问题。以下是一些常见的解决方法:

1. 检查系统资源

使用 tophtop 命令查看CPU、内存等资源使用情况,找出占用资源较高的进程或服务,并进行优化或关闭。

2. 关闭不必要的应用程序

关闭不必要的应用程序以释放系统资源,特别是那些可能与LibOffice同时运行的应用。

3. 禁用不必要的插件

通过 libreoffice --accept"socket,host0.0.0.0,port8100;urp;" --headless --convert-to pdf document.docx 来测试性能,并逐步启用插件以找出问题所在。

4. 更新系统和软件

确保系统和LibOffice都是最新版本,使用 yum update libreoffice 来更新LibOffice。

5. 检查硬件状态

确保所有硬件设备正常工作,包括硬盘、内存、CPU等,必要时进行硬件更换或修复。

6. 清理临时文件和日志

定期清理系统临时文件和日志文件,释放磁盘空间,提高系统性能。

7. 检查并关闭不必要的进程和服务

通过 systemctl list-unit-files 查看启动时运行的服务,禁用不需要的服务,减少系统负载。

8. 优化系统设置

调整内核参数,如Swap分区大小、Swappiness值等,优化内存管理和磁盘I/O。

9. 使用Headless模式

尝试在“Headless”模式下运行LibOffice(无图形界面),可以通过命令行启动,这有时可以解决图形界面相关的问题。

10. 检查插件冲突

如果安装了多个办公套件的插件,可能会导致冲突。尝试禁用所有插件,然后逐个重新启用,以确定是哪个插件导致了问题。

如果上述方法都不能解决问题,建议查阅LibOffice的官方文档或社区论坛寻求帮助。

0
看了该问题的人还看了